ATTENTION BOND FOLKS
Those of you looking for crossover MAs on bond charts as a signal to sell bonds/buy stock, may have been frustrated by our trusty “Stock/Bond Ratio” chart, which signaled THREE crossover whipsaw signals in the past three months [Caveat: the standard “Stock/Bond Ratio” is a traditional “Trend-Follower” ratio; the MA crossovers were Al Dente kool-aid, other folks use other MAs etc]
http://stockcharts.com/h-sc/ui?s=SPY:$U ... =248495909

For whatever reasons, the ratio of short term gov debt (YIELD not price) to long term gov debt (YIELD not price) has over the last 14 years given only THREE valuable crossover signals.
http://stockcharts.com/h-sc/ui?s=$UST2Y ... listNum=15

Here’s the rub: the chart above DOES NOT YET show a “sell bonds/buy stocks” crossover (like the stock/bond ratio does, with its frustrating whipsaws).
I don’t understand this new ratio well enough yet, but the THREE signals given in the last 14 years cannot be ignored. I am just posting it here requesting comments from smart folks….
